php.ini中
register_globals = on但是这样一来,你的服务器将处于不安全的环境中

解决方案 »

  1.   

    听说可以直接用:echo $aaa,请问怎么办?是否要配置php?
    --------------
    可以,在php.ini里打开全局变量即可,不过不建议这么做,有害无益
      

  2.   

    针对php的全局变量进行攻击:
    http://www.yesky.com/20020510/1610592.shtml
    http://www.xfocus.net/articles/200107/227.html
      

  3.   

    php表单提交问题:
    ------------------------------------------------
    代码如下:  
    $aaa = $_get["aaa"];
    echo $aaa;
    ---------------------------------------------------
    建议不要register_globals = On这样不安全.
    你上面的代码不能显示结果吧,改成这样就可以了.$aaa=$_POST['aaa'];
    echo $aaa;表单传递数据是使用POST方法,一定要大写
      

  4.   

    前面各位都说得很清楚了
    最好不要直接使用$aaa来取表单传递的数据,以前的PHP默认是这样的,但由于安全的问题取消了这个默认设置。建议老老实实的用$_POST['aaa']或者$_GET['aaa']:)www.urtrue.net